Transaction 31562a5ccb6454f791a98bc4279533f7ad3831a917be158e0153d48ef31de7ca
1 Input
1 Output
-
31562a5ccb6454f791a98bc4279533f7ad3831a917be158e0153d48ef31de7ca:0
- value
- 8896423
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7c56df727bc4be0b24391e64798532645ae4592f OP_EQUAL
- address
- 3D2TnMvNtMnj1LJEChda6tJfQacY5rndwF